Box Office Watch tracks 12 films featuring Anna Faris, from Scary Movie (2000) to Spa Weekend (2026), together grossing $1.06B domestic and $2.32B worldwide. The biggest hit is Scary Movie (2000) at $278.0M worldwide; the biggest opening weekend belongs to Scary Movie 3 (2003) at $48.1M.

Budgets are reported production costs and exclude marketing, so this is a gross-to-budget ratio rather than studio profit. Films with no reported budget are left out of this section entirely, including from the totals, rather than counted as zero.
